MicroRNA 1238 (MIR1238) is a small, non-coding RNA molecule belonging to the microRNA family, implicated in the regulation of gene expression by binding to complementary sequences in mRNAs and promoting their degradation or suppressing their translation. Like other microRNAs, MIR1238 functions as a post-transcriptional regulator, and may be involved in diverse biological processes such as cell differentiation, proliferation, and apoptosis, depending on its specific mRNA targets. Its biological and disease-specific roles have not been widely characterized in the literature; there is no evidence of MIR1238 serving as a clinical biomarker or drug-interaction partner at this time.
